WebBiohythane is a hydrogen–methane blend with a hydrogen concentration of 10 to 30% v / v . Biohythane is derived from organic degradable products in a secondary anaerobic digestion process. In two-stage anaerobic fermentation, hydrogen microbes play an important role in the short residence time in the first stage, even though they produce ... WebJun 28, 2024 · Palm oil mill industry generates a large amount of POME (palm oil mill effluent) and EFB (empty fruit bunch) as a byproduct. Biogas production from anaerobic co-digestion of POME with EFB was investigated under mesophilic condition. High methane yield and high biodegradability were achieved as mixing POME with EFB material … WebThe stable H2 production is the important link in the anaerobic biohythane fermentation.
